I am yet-another humble self-taught student of unix/asm/tcpip etc., with no experience in electronics, but with an idea to develop and eventually, possibly, turn into a hardware device.



The technologies employed would be RF and USB. Basically the data (not more than 512 Bytes) acquired via USB (maybe like a mass-storage key) should be transmitted/received via RF to other similar devices, in a form of 1-to-1 communication (not a meshed-type of network or anything alike).



Since I know nothing about electronics design I started looking at hardware right away and, after reading suggestions and hints all over usenet and i found this chip to do (maybe?) everything i want (CC1010 from chipcom.com). It's a SOC, but I just oriented myself to it because it's a bit "higher" level so it's more understandable/easy for me.



I started with opensource and then "corporate-I.T." taught me to find "solutions" (like the SOC), but i can sense this is a wrong/expensive approach especially in electronics. Though I dont want to ask the question if a SoC is better than putting parts together, cause it will turn probably into a flame (like "CISC vs. RISC" for CPUs). Everywhere there are tradeoffs.



Thus...if anyone, along with his very-welcomed suggestions about hardware, could point out the proper way to approach the development of an electronic-design project, i would really appreciate it.



In short words...instead of looking at hardware first, I can even look at RFCs...but it's impossible for me to choose the parts (PICs? FPGAs?...) and arrange them together to make the technology that i want to use.
